Winners at San Diego State

A team of San Diego State graduate students won the SDSU International Sports MBA Case Competition this month, after working on a case centering on the Tijuana Xolos soccer team. They celebrated with SDSU College of Business Dean Michael Cunningham (second from left) and Xolos execs.

IMG signs golfer Shanshan Feng

LPGA golfer Shanshan Feng (front right) signed for representation with IMG, the firm announced March 4. Signing with her is Guy Kinnings, global head of IMG Golf.
